Today after taking your early morning breakfast, at 6 am, jump onto your jeep, find your way to Nyirangarama, meet your local guide, and head off, for Mount Kabuye hike. Reaching 2,700 meters (8,800 feet) above sea level, Mount Kabuye is the third highest non-volcanic mountain in Rwanda behind Mount Muhungwe and Mount Bigugu. Enjoy a beautiful hike to the top of Rwanda’s Mount Kabuye in the ‘land of a thousand hills’. Soak up the panoramic views of the surrounding landscape with its scenic hills and lakes. Along the way see the lives of the local community and visit a primary school. You will be accompanied by a local guide and porters. Its summit is embellished with volcanic rocks and lush forest vegetation.

The starting point, approximately 1,600 meters (5,249 feet) which rewards you with a great view of the village, plantation, as you stroll around with a wonderful guided walk. The hike is roughly a 4 hours hike, with a great breathtaking scenery, of the rolling hills and valleys. The final 100-meter gradient is physically taxing, but not extremely strenuous.

Reaching 2,700 meters (8,800 feet) above sea level, Mount Kabuye is the third highest non-volcanic mountain in Rwanda behind Mount Muhungwe and Mount Bigugu. Its summit is embellished with volcanic rocks and lush forest vegetation.

Overall, this activity’s level of difficulty is moderate. While on the summit, stroll around the crest and feel the invigorating effect of the eucalyptus-scented, gentle wind. Take a minute to admire the panorama of the twin lakes. On a good day, the view of Mount Muhabura, Mount Gahinga and Mount Sabyinyo volcanoes will take your breath away.

On the other side of the loop, you will be awestruck by the blurry appearance of Bisoke, Mikeno and Karisimbi. From this viewpoint, the three volcanoes look like paintings in the sky. Today, we head for another amazing hiking challenge, to take on Sabyinyo, which rewards you with a great experience, of viewing the 3 countries, from one stand. Due to the extremely rugged nature of the terrain along the Sabyinyo’s slopes that has many craters with sharp ridges, the mountain cannot be trekked in the other two countries except in Uganda where they have managed to work out a safe trekking route to the summit, though with a very challenging trails that includes improvising handmade ladders to assist climbers at very steep sections. Standing at 3645 m, Mount Sabyinyo, is one of the most exciting volcanoes, which offers a great hiking adventure. Peak 3 is reached by a steep and muddy scramble. The borders of three countries converge on this summit and you will find yourself simultaneously in Rwanda, Congo and Uganda. The 14 km round trip takes about 8 hours.
